These hex bars are masterfully crafted from nickel-chromium-molybdenum alloys, often including elements like tungsten for enhanced strength. This composition provides exceptional mechanical integrity, including impressive tensile strength and yield strength, allowing them to maintain structural integrity under immense stress and high temperatures. The material’s toughness is matched by good ductility, making it a robust choice for demanding components that must withstand both corrosive and mechanical challenges.

| Material | Ni | C | Cr | Co | Fe | Mn | Mo | P | Si | S | W | V |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Hastelloy | Bal | 0.010 max | 20 – 22.5 | 2.5 max | 2 – 6 | 0.50 max | 12.5 – 14.5 | 0.02 max | 0.08 max | 0.02 max | 2.5 – 3.5 | 0.35 max |
| Density | Melting Point | Tensile Strength | Yield Strength (0.2%Offset) | Elongation |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 8.69 g/cm3 | 1399 °C (2550 °F) | Psi – 1,00,000 , MPa – 690 | Psi – 45000 , MPa – 310 | 45 % |

You’ll find these hex bars hard at work in the most challenging environments. They are the go-to choice for crafting durable fasteners, sturdy valve stems, and robust pump parts within chemical processing plants, offshore oil and gas rigs, and pollution control scrubbers. Their superb resistance to pitting and cracking in chloride-rich settings makes them indispensable for ensuring the integrity and longevity of critical infrastructure, effectively minimizing downtime in essential operations.
